Hewlett Packard Enterprise Data Science Institute
The Hewlett Packard Enterprise Data Science Institute was launched in 2017 to support and strengthen the university's research and academic interests in data science. The institute puts UH researchers in front of important global challenges by actively promoting community, industry, and institutional partnerships.
